The Incident
In the midst of Aldean’s performance, a fan attempted to breach the stage.
He didn’t make it far. Just as he reached the edge, security and police swooped in, tackling him before he could fully make his entrance.
Video footage captured the swift response from three men who were anything but gentle in their handling of the stage-crasher.
The man was quickly removed, whisked away like an unwelcome guest, while Aldean continued his song.
Aldean’s Reaction
Despite the chaos, Aldean remained impressively calm.
However, a momentary step away from the microphone suggested a mix of exasperation and disbelief.
The incident’s gravity becomes clearer when considering Aldean’s past experiences.
Fans with a bit of context on Aldean’s history might understand why this event could be particularly unsettling for him.
From a different angle, the fan can be seen making a rock-and-roll hand gesture as he’s escorted away by uniformed men, leading many to believe he was merely an enthusiastic fan who crossed the line.
Another video angle reveals the first security guard pulling the man to the stage floor, highlighting the gap the fan managed to bridge – a typically four-foot space separated by metal barriers.
Aldean’s candid comment, “Well that’s got to be the dumbest thing he’s ever done in his life,” summed up the situation with a touch of humor.
However, there’s a deeper layer to Aldean’s reaction.
He was performing on stage during the horrific Route 91 Harvest Festival shooting in Las Vegas in 2017, an event that left a lasting impact on him.
Moreover, recent events, like the assassination attempt on former President Donald Trump on July 13, have likely heightened his sense of security and vigilance.
Aldean and his wife, both avid Trump supporters, even attended the Republican National Convention, sitting next to the former President.

About Jason Aldean
Jason Aldean, born Jason Aldine Williams on February 28, 1977, in Macon, Georgia, is a celebrated country music singer and songwriter.
Known for his blend of country and rock influences, Aldean has been a prominent figure in the country music scene since the early 2000s.
With a string of chart-topping hits, numerous awards, and a reputation for high-energy live performances, Aldean has solidified his place as one of the genre’s leading artists.
His career, marked by resilience and a deep connection with his fans, continues to thrive with each new release and tour.
